ONTAP和StorageGRID的要求
在开始使用Keystone之前、您需要确保ONTAP集群和StorageGRID系统满足一些要求。
-
ONTAP 9.8或更高版本
-
Active IQ Unified Manager (Unified Manager) 9.10或更高版本
-
确保已配置Unified Manager 9.10或更高版本。有关安装Unified Manager的信息、请参见以下链接:
-
确保已将ONTAP 集群添加到Unified Manager中。有关添加集群的信息、请参见 "添加集群"。
-
创建具有特定角色的Unified Manager用户以收集使用情况和性能数据。执行以下步骤。有关用户角色的信息、请参见 "用户角色的定义"。
-
使用安装期间生成的默认应用程序管理员用户凭据登录到Unified Manager Web UI。请参见 "访问 Unified Manager Web UI"。
-
使用为Keystone收集器创建服务帐户
Operator
用户角色。Keystone收集器服务API使用此服务帐户与Unified Manager进行通信并收集使用情况数据。请参见 "添加用户"。 -
创建
Database
用户帐户、使用Report Schema
角色。收集性能数据时需要此用户。请参见 "创建数据库用户"。在全新安装Unified Manager期间、MySQL的默认端口3306仅限于本地主机、从而无法收集Keystone ONTAP的性能数据。可以修改此配置、并使用Unified Manager维护控制台上的选项使此连接可供其他主机使用 Control access to MySQL port 3306
。有关信息,请参见 "其他菜单选项"。
-
-
在Unified Manager中启用API网关。Keystone收集器可利用API网关功能与ONTAP 集群进行通信。您可以从Web UI启用API网关、也可以通过Unified Manager命令行界面运行几个命令来启用API网关。
Web UI要从Unified Manager Web UI启用API网关、请登录到Unified Manager Web UI并启用API网关。有关信息,请参见 "启用 API 网关"。
命令行界面要通过Unified Manager命令行界面启用API网关、请执行以下步骤:
-
在Unified Manager服务器上、开始SSH会话并登录到Unified Manager命令行界面。
`um cli login -u <umadmin>`有关CLI命令的信息、请参见 "支持的 Unified Manager 命令行界面命令"。 -
验证是否已启用API网关。
um option list api.gateway.enabled`答 `true
值表示已启用API网关。 -
如果返回的值为
false
、运行以下命令:
um option set api.gateway.enabled=true
-
重新启动Unified Manager服务器:
-
Linux : "正在重新启动 Unified Manager"。
-
VMware vSphere: "重新启动 Unified Manager 虚拟机"。
-
-
在StorageGRID 上安装Keystone收集器需要以下配置。
-
StorageGRID
11.6.0
或更高版本。有关升级StorageGRID 的信息、请参见 "Upgrade StorageGRID software :概述"。 -
应创建StorageGRID 本地管理员用户帐户以收集使用情况数据。Keystone收集器服务使用此服务帐户通过管理员节点API与StorageGRID 进行通信。
步骤-
登录到网格管理器。请参见 "登录到网格管理器"。
-
使用创建本地管理组
Access mode: Read-only
。请参见 "创建管理组"。 -
添加以下权限:
-
租户帐户
-
维护
-
指标查询
-
-
创建Keystone服务帐户用户并将其与管理组关联。请参见 "管理用户"。
-